Categorising Influenza into Types



Influenza viruses can be categorised into type B, ...
... A and C. If we try to find out that out of these three types which one is more prevalent, the answer is type B and A. These two categories of influenza sufferers will experience high fever, coughing and sniffling. One of the least severe cases of influenza is type C. Basically, animals or even wild birds turns out to be the main host of Type A. It is always recommended to use handkerchief whenever you find someone sneezing or coughing as part of prevention regime.



In comparison to Type A, Type B is not caused due to animals rather spreads via humans. However, it is less severe than A Type. Type C is milder than both Type B, A, furthermore it is not taken as the cause of epidemic. However, whichever kind of flu has attacked your body it is better to look for prevention strategies.
